Output 8afb31a8ce9d1b28986bc12841d0f5794829a86cee2373e7b4f6f454ea49142e:0

value
7857413
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cbeddf775cef8c4bd325c0fdedb27ca4d4b812c1 OP_EQUAL
address
3LHJ4BhL92mCn7FKoCXiwQJkeePmZLci2Q
transaction
8afb31a8ce9d1b28986bc12841d0f5794829a86cee2373e7b4f6f454ea49142e
spent
true